LAKE TAUPO CYCLE CHALLENGE - THE CONTACT HUKA CHALLENGE 2010
2010 Course
The course will be much the same but we will have new single tracks replacing old tracks that are going to the grave yard, and new tracks that will come from the skunk works. The course will be around 80 kms but one thing we will guarantee is it will not be easy, and live up to it standing as the hardest mountain bike race in NZ.
Mountainbikers will start on Tongariro Street with the solo cycle challenge riders. They will then go up the control gates hill and follow the grass verge before dropping on to the Redwoods track leading to Huka falls then up to the Hub café. Through the tunnel into the Wairakei Mtb bike park were they will ride virtually every track in the park. They then exit the park via the tunnel again and go down to the Prawn Park and around Contact Energy geothermal power station following the western side of Aratiatia dam. Crossing the dam they then follow the Aratiatia track on to the Rotary Ride and back into town via more single tracks over the bridge and finishing off with a loop through the new Riverside Park, around the boat harbor and along Tongariro Street, with the roadies to the main finish line.
How HARD IS IT
Yes its hard you have to be fit, and for the person who love’s technical single tracks you will love the race . They keep coming at you all the way into town. The second part of the relay will be the easier section but you will still get heaps of tracks.
Relay
Yep we will have a relay in next year with a 45/35 km split the first part being more techy
Support Stuff
We will have a water point at the Hub café, you will also be able to slip in and get some food and a short black if you need one to keep you going. That is going to be at about the 50km point. We will have Marshals on the tracks to help pick up the broken bits but in true MTB style you have to look after yourself.
Tracks
Most of the ride will be on single track of grade 2 and 3 with about 10 % grade 4. There will be a small amount of road to ride (it will be up a hill) and a 2km section of 4x4 track - sorry but we have to link up the single tracks somehow! Expect to get tight technical tracks up to grade 4 all the way to Wairakei Resort Hotel so don’t have a sleep on the job.
The tracks are all in great nick and the new tracks have packed down. Bike Taupo’s track crew have done a lot of work getting the cross over bridges and connecting tracks built and its going to be one great ride of single track after single track
Distance
The distance is going to be around 80 kms again. And we reckon you will have about 65kms on single track. We will post the correct distance when we get closer to event day.
Training
Last year’s finishing times worked out to be about equivalent to riding your road bike around the lake. But all said it was a lot harder on the body. Although we do not have any extra long climbs you will get a lot of climbing and descending with some climbs being quite technical. Endurance should be a big part of your training as well as training to ride for long periods on single track. Expect to get hit with single track all the way back into the town but they have great views.

Three types
- The Huka Challenge is for all normal people who are up to the challenge and are in for all the normal prizes on the day.
- The Huka XL is for the elite riders racing for prize money they must hold a race license.
- Relay made up of a 45/35 km split first part being the more techy
Capped
Yes this race has capped numbers because of some of the public tracks that we use. When entries open next year we advise that you enter straight away We will try and set up a system to show the number of entries we have on the web site so you don’t miss out. We are not taking the piss on this as we expect the cap to be reached in 2010 with the relay section being run
